In a sprawling city where gas lamps burn with the discarded thoughts of the poor, the mind is the ultimate currency. Elena Parker is the best memory thief in the lower districts. Armed with a brass extraction siphon and a dangerously empty space in her own head, she steals the precious pasts of the corrupt elite to sell on the black market. But memory extraction is a perilous trade. When a routine job siphoning a pure, sunlit memory from the mind of a ruthless shipping magnate nearly turns disastrous, Elena barely escapes with the crystallized memory—and her sanity—intact. Fleeing into the coal-choked night, she must evade the elite Wardens of the Grand Archivist, who sweep the cobblestone streets with violet, thought-detecting lanterns. Step into a thrilling world where human history is commodified and every stolen emotion carries a dangerous price.
